Prefabricated Floor Photovoltaic: The Future of Solar Integration Just Got Smarter

Why Your Floors Could Become Power Plants

Imagine walking across your office lobby while simultaneously powering the coffee machine with each step. Sounds like sci-fi? Welcome to the world of prefabricated floor photovoltaic systems - where your flooring becomes a silent energy producer. Unlike traditional rooftop panels that make buildings look like they're wearing awkward hats, these sleek floor modules are rewriting the rules of solar integration.

The Naked Truth About Traditional Solar Installations

Let's face it - installing conventional photovoltaics can feel like organizing a rock concert:

  • 3-week installation marathons
  • Roof structural acrobatics
  • Architectural style clashes

Now picture this: A German factory recently installed 500m² of photovoltaic flooring in 48 hours during routine maintenance downtime. The kicker? They achieved 92% of the energy output of their old rooftop system while gaining usable floor space.

Game-Changing Features You Can't Ignore

These aren't your uncle's solar panels. Modern prefabricated photovoltaic floors come packing surprises:

1. The LEGO Effect: Modular Magic

Each 1m² tile connects like high-tech puzzle pieces. A Dutch hospital created solar pathways that:

  • Withstand 800kg wheelchairs
  • Generate 150W/m²
  • Change layout configurations seasonally

2. Built-In Intelligence

The latest models feature:

  • Self-diagnosing microinverters
  • Dynamic glare control (perfect for museums)
  • Real-time friction adjustment (no more "ice rink" effect when wet)

When Numbers Tell the Real Story

Let's crunch some data that'll make any CFO smile:

Project Size Output ROI Period
Tokyo Mall Walkway 300m² 45MWh/year 4.2 years
Barcelona Airport 800m² 118MWh/year 3.8 years

Here's the kicker - these installations maintained 97% efficiency after 18 months of foot traffic equivalent to 2 million passengers. Try that with traditional panels!

The Installation Tango: Simplicity Meets Precision

Installing photovoltaic flooring isn't rocket science, but there's art in the science:

  1. Subfloor Tango: Achieve Level 3 flatness (≤3mm deviation)
  2. Connection Cha-Cha: Waterproof interlocking system
  3. Safety Samba: Non-slip rating R11-R13

A Chicago high-rise learned the hard way - their $200k savings on subfloor prep turned into $1.2M in retrofit costs. Moral? Don't skip the prep work.

The Elephant in the Room: Common Concerns Addressed

"Won't People Trip Over Wires?"

Modern systems use conductive adhesive layers thinner than a credit card. The Zurich Tech Museum's "Invisible Energy" exhibit has visitors literally walking on electricity without sensing any cables.

"What About Spilled Coffee?"

IP68 rating meets military-grade sealing. A Parisian café's photovoltaic floor survived:

  • 1,200 espresso spills
  • 37 broken wine glasses
  • 1 champagne flood (don't ask)

The Cost Conversation: Breaking Down Barriers

Let's debunk the "too expensive" myth with hard numbers:

Component 2019 Cost 2023 Cost Projection 2025
PV Floor Tiles $320/m² $185/m² $149/m²
Installation $85/m² $55/m² $40/m²

A Boston real estate firm flipped the script - they used photovoltaic flooring as premium tenant amenity, commanding 17% higher rents. Suddenly, those tiles look like profit generators, eh?
